"Claudio Fasoli, a renowned figure in the world of free jazz, presents his latest masterpiece, "A Long Trip 22," recorded live with his Samadhi Quartet. This album, released on March 14, 2025, under the Parco Della Musica Records label, is a testament to Fasoli's innovative spirit and his ability to push the boundaries of the genre.
"A Long Trip 22" is a dynamic and immersive journey through the landscape of modern free jazz. The album's ten tracks, including standout pieces like "Prime," "Boerum Hill," and "Magia silenziosa," showcase Fasoli's virtuosic saxophone playing and the quartet's exceptional chemistry. Each composition is a testament to the musicians' collective creativity, blending raw energy with intricate melodies and harmonies.
The album's duration of 57 minutes offers a substantial exploration of the quartet's sound, with each track contributing to the overall narrative. Fasoli's compositions are not just technically impressive but also deeply expressive, inviting the audience to engage with the music on multiple levels.
